				<description><![CDATA[The concept of a flashcard is dead simple: write a question on the front, and an answer on the back. Flip through the cards enough times, and you should be able to memorize what is written on each card.

Flashcards is a Widget that emulates those paper cards.

The Widget comes with a data file containing a few hundred German words, but you can easily make your own data file. Learn those words for TOEFL, cram for that anatomy or botany exam, or learn new words and phrases in other languages. ]]></description>
